Private or Group — We'll Help You Decide

If you're not sure whether a private or group lesson is the better fit, that's a normal question and part of what we'll help you sort out. Private lessons move at your exact pace and work well for nervous beginners, tight timelines, or small groups who want full attention. Group lessons put you with other beginners at a similar stage and tend to cost less per person — a good option if you're comfortable learning alongside others.

Lessons book up faster than people expect, especially around weekends, holidays, and any stretch right after a fresh snowfall — the same stretches when the resorts themselves are busiest. If you already have a trip date in mind, requesting a lesson as early as you can gives you the most flexibility on timing and format.
